Output db7d26c9c51718d3bbc63ec908943cd3d2f009d0c5567ec0b186209ffbf837cc:1

value
67749780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ca2af6d12e95353b091a201319bd335d3412fae9 OP_EQUALVERIFY OP_CHECKSIG
address
1KRxxx65qvjqPAiBfgwEwtFLrE5PhBPD2w
transaction
db7d26c9c51718d3bbc63ec908943cd3d2f009d0c5567ec0b186209ffbf837cc
confirmations
423327
spent
true